Tower of the Americas construction

A view of the bottom portion of the Tower of the Americas under construction. The steel frame of the floor for the tophouse is being constructed, suspended several feet above the ground and surrounding the concrete shaft.

Tower of the Americas construction

Photograph taken from the base of the Tower of the Americas during construction. Only the central concrete shaft has been completed and a segment of the steel frame for the tophouse is shown at the base; a mechanical crane is visible at the top of the concrete shaft.
